Determination of C3-C10 Aliphatic Aldehydes Using PFBHA Derivatization and Solid Phase Microextraction(SPME).Application to the Analysis of Beer

摘要

In the present study the SPME on-fibre derivatization of C3-C10 aldehydes with the use of PFBHA is presented.Various procedures for adsorption of PFBHA on SPME fibre were studied.Finally,headspace adsorption mode at 20deg C was adopted.After saturation with PFBHA,the SPME fibre was exposed to aldehydes in the headspace,and extraction was performed for 20 min.This approach was compared to the in-solution derivatization with PFBHA and syringe injection of the solution of oximes.The former,however,occurred to be much more sensitive and allowed the aldehydes to be extracted from complex matrices.The developed method was applied to the analysis of C3-C10 aldehydes in beer.They were determined at the level:0.07-83.20 mug L~(-1),depending on the type of aldehyde and the brand of beer.
